Responsibilities

Position Summary: The Operations Supervisor, through direct involvement with the General Manager and Operations Manager, control the daily deliver of the transit service and has the overall responsibility for on time performance, driver and vehicle assignment, according to contract operating standards. The Operations Supervisors regularly rotate between Dispatch, Control Centre and field operations.

Key Responsibilities & Accountabilities: The following is not intended to be a comprehensive list of the essential functions of the Operations Supervisor position, but rather a general description of some of the requirements necessary to carry out the duties and responsibilities of this position. The Operations Supervisor must be able to perform the following tasks, among others: 

  • Reviews control centre performance monitors and adjusts services to ensure on-time performance
  • Controls on-time performance of routes and ensures each route is covered daily; reviews driver performance multiple times per day utilizing specific reports
  • Identifies and communicates via 2-way radio or other communication device, potential rerouting required as a result of traffic, construction or accident situations
  • Monitors workforce level and identifies driver shortages
  • Provides direct daily supervision of the Transit Operators
  • Coordinates emergency communications in the event of service disruption
  • Assigns open work and overtime to Transit Operators and develops the daily operating board
  • Ensures adherence to the preventive maintenance schedules for all vehicles in the fleet as outlined by company and client requirements
  • Ensures all vehicles are kept reasonably clean, inside and out by regular inspections
  • Coordinates with maintenance staff by assisting with vehicle change outs that occur in the field minimizing service disruption and inconvenience to passengers
  • Responds to and investigates all incidents according to Company policy and procedures, in compliance with Provincial regulations
  • Monitors street operations for on-time performance, schedule and route adherence
  • Assists operators with service or customer issues
  • Liaises with relevant personnel regarding booking and scheduling issues
  • Ensures all safety regulations are being observed and all training methods are adequate and effective
  • Ensures that operation is in compliance with both client and company policies and procedures
  • Prepares, verifies, and reviews staff schedules and work records for payroll purposes
  • Maintains clear and accurate records of individual job performance issues
  • Identifies, selects, trains, coaches and manages the performance of Transit Operators
  • Assists in the recruitment, selection and training of new operator
  • Conducts site checks and road observations according to client and local policy while documenting findings accordingly and provide necessary reports to Operations or Safety Manager as directed
  • Conducts gate checks at pull-out or pull-in times ensuring on-time service and proper completion of necessary paperwork including manifests and pre- and post-trip inspections
  • Ensures that all Transit Operators are fit for duty, meet uniform and equipment standards and are in possession of proper licensing and certifications
  • Communicates clearly each staff member's roles and responsibilities and provides support to help staff accomplish assigned objectives
  • Manages Transit Operator attendance and absenteeism
  • Prepares required operating reports for client and management staff
  • Determines whether to discipline and applies discipline, including suspensions and terminations, according to company policy and in compliance with collective agreements
  • Participates in and advises management regarding labour relations strategies and relationships
  • Represents Company in grievance procedure
  • Respects and maintains the confidentiality of all employee records, business records, client and customer information, data and other information not otherwise available to the public
  • Maintains a safe work area and a focus on safety to reduce the opportunity for injury to self or other employees
  • Demonstrates regular and consistent attendance and punctuality in compliance with the company attendance policy
  • Works flexible hours and on weekends as required
  • All other duties as assigned

Working Conditions: The Operations Supervisor works in both an office environment and field environment and may be called upon after hours from time-to-time by office employees or managers, in an emergency, or other reasons as required. The job requires the following physical activities: sitting, standing, walking, pushing, pulling, loading and unloading, typing, filing, answering phones. Operations Supervisors frequently work in outside weather conditions and are occasionally exposed to wet and/or humid conditions, fumes or airborne particles, toxic or caustic chemicals and vibrations.
